Textile industry calls for removal of import duty on cotton

The Committee on Cotton Production and Consumption recently estimated cotton production this year to be 292.15 lakh bales (of 170 kg each), which will be nearly five lakh bales less than the previous season that ended on September 30, 2025.

However, the demand is expected to be 337 lakh bales compared with 340 lakh bales last season. “When the availability is less than the production, why should there be restrictions on imports,” said K. Selvaraju, secretary general of the Southern India Mills Association.

The government extended in August this year the import duty exemption on cotton till December 31, 2025.

The industry is demanding removal of the import duty so that the micro, small and medium-scale enterprises get raw material at affordable prices.

The average cotton productivity in India is 440 kg a hectare as against 1,900 to 2,000 kg a hectare in Brazil. The ₹5,900 crore Cotton Mission announced by the Centre in the Union Budget is yet to take off. India needs to focus on seed quality and productivity so that cotton production does not decline.

The Cotton Corporation of India (CCI) procures cotton at the MSP from the farmers. But, the textile industry needs raw material at internationally competitive prices, industry associations said.

The Confederation of Indian Textile Industry chairman Ashwin Chandran said that at a time when the ongoing uncertainty on the US tariff remains a major concern for the textile and apparel sector, and with cotton production likely to decline and fibre quality expected to deteriorate due to unseasonal rains, removal of import duty will reduce the divergence between domestic and global prices.

Atul Ganatra, president of the Cotton Association of India, said the CCI buys cotton at MSP and sells it after four months at ₹65,000 a candy. Brazil cotton is available at a lower price even with the import duty. If the CCI sells the cotton it buys immediately, cotton imports will decline, he added.
